The complete set of fundamental frequencies of NaIO 4 (tetragonal crystals) has been determined. Raman spectra of NaIO 4 , 3H 2 O (trigonal crystals) show that the structure proposed by Burgers is erroneous; a more plausible one is suggested. The angular dispersion of the polar phonons was also studied.
